CI note — Skylark crash-report pipeline. Support team: if customers report missing crash symbols this week, it's the symbolication stage, not their uploads. The dSYM fetcher in the Bramblewick runner times out when the artifact cache is cold, and retries were misconfigured to zero. Fix is deployed; backfill of the last 48 hours of reports finishes tonight. Reports will appear out of order until then — tell customers nothing was lost. When escalating to eng, include the pipeline token shown below.

session token of kahag-bawip = htk6_729d08

Runbook: Splitgate assignment service (exp-assign). The service hashes visitor IDs into experiment buckets and must return deterministic results across replicas, so all pods share a single salt. Rotation requires a full redeploy; never rotate mid-experiment or bucket assignments will shuffle and invalidate results. Access to the salt is restricted to the deploy pipeline and the two service owners on the Harrowfield team. To provision a new replica, add the salt line to the pod's env file immediately after this sentence.

secret setting of tajof-bahif: COURIER_KEY3=65d

# --- Marrowgate Clinic reminder job env ---
# Heads-up for the eng sync: this file drives the nightly
# appointment-reminder worker. Batch size, lookahead window,
# and quiet-hours are all below — don't crank BATCH_SIZE past
# 500 or the SMS queue backs up like it did in March.
# REMINDER_LOOKAHEAD_DAYS defaults to 3 if unset, which is
# probably not what you want for the Friday run.
# The worker also talks to the messaging gateway; its
# credential is set on the next line.

vault entry, fadup-tagag: RELAY_SECRET8=2fd92179

## Configuration

Hey support folks — Bucketeer (our A/B assignment service) reads everything from `.env`, so no code changes needed for most tweaks. `BUCKETEER_STICKY_TTL` controls how long a user stays in their assigned variant, and `BUCKETEER_SALT_ROTATION` should stay at `weekly` unless the Velma team says otherwise. Most tickets you'll see are just a missing signing credential. To fix those, add the following line to the service's `.env` file:

vault entry, kahof-fajof: LEDGER_TOKEN20=252fb2f2c70cd73a28be